What Does No Heat Mean On A Dryer . If your dryer is tumbling but no longer producing heat, your first suspect should be the thermal fuse. If your dryer isn’t heating, chances are it’s not getting the proper voltage, or the vent is clogged. If the temperature gets too high in the dryer, the thermal fuse will trip in an effort to prevent a fire. When your gas or electric dryer is not producing any heat or not enough heat to dry clothes then inspect common parts like fuses or thermostats. Air dry (also known as air fluff) and no heat are both options on a dryer that use air circulation without heat to dry clothes. The thermal fuse is installed in dryers as a safety device.
